Blow
Based on a true story, Blow chronicles the high-speed rise and fall of George Jung (Johnny Depp, Sleepy Hollow), who became the largest importer of Colombian cocaine to the United States, forever changing the face of drugs in America. Set in the decadent 70's and 80's, Blow traces George Jung's partnership with Pablo Escobar, one of the most infamous and dangerous drug lords in history. Ray Liotta (Goodfellas), Penelope Cruz (All the Pretty Horses) and Paul Reubens (Mystery Men) also star in this riveting film.
